Strategic Priorities for 2025 and Beyond
Finalize and Launch the AEI Brand
Introduce a cohesive narrative and visual identity for AEI
Consolidate all programs under a single public-facing brand
Deepen engagement with stakeholders through compelling storytelling and sectoral visibility
Strengthen Governance Structures
Expand boards in Armenia and the U. S. with mission-aligned, high-impact leaders
Activate board leadership in policy, advocacy, and philanthropy
Foster global governance alignment to support AEI’ s long-term strategy
Integrate and Streamline Programs
Fully align our portfolio— Teacher Leadership Program( now Teach For Armenia), Seroond, Master’ s Program in Teacher Leadership, 30-Credit Course, Policy Lab, and Káits— under AEI
Standardize delivery, communications, and operational systems to support cross-program efficiency and coherence
Lay the Groundwork for Scale
Begin infrastructure planning for flagship Seroond Schools in Yerevan and Dilijan— model campuses designed to incubate and replicate best practices
Pilot a national AI-powered e-learning platform to extend access to quality education
Prepare certification and Master’ s-level programs for national rollout, expanding the teacher pipeline
